A simple random sample of 30 widgets is drawn from a manufacturing lot of 200 widgets. The widgets in the sample are run until they fail. 8 of the widgets in the sample last more than 3,000 hours. An unbiased estimate of the fraction of widgets in the manufacturing lot that will last more than 3,000 hours is .
The finite population correction for the standard error of the sample percentage is
The largest the standard error of the sample percentage could be is
The bootstrap estimate of the standard error of the sample percentage is
The bootstrap estimate of the standard error of the sample percentage is (unbiased OR biased)
